logo

Output 8e1c26fc21a0b470f7ba9ebd2cc339bfece6e3663c97d7a1e7ef9eb95c6f284d:27

value
31000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d500f19812cbd17f816dd7308f2e6da4427e4ddc OP_EQUAL
address
3M7GyyVs8i1FFWJ8uxn6g5LVfL8ow23eTr
transaction
8e1c26fc21a0b470f7ba9ebd2cc339bfece6e3663c97d7a1e7ef9eb95c6f284d